LEGO launches pilot program in the UK offering recoloured set variants, like that Blue LEGO Fiat 500 – available now!

September 1, 2021 By Jay 6 Comments

Ever dreamt of having different colour options to choose from when buying LEGO sets? That dream is now closer to a possibility, as LEGO have just revealed a pilot program in the United Kingdom allowing fans and consumers to choose different colour variants, and sizes of sets.

Remember that Blue Creator Expert Fiat 500 that was teased a few weeks back, it’s now available to order on LEGO.com along with 3 other sets – a Blue and Brown version of 31058 Mighty Dinosaurs, as well as 2 LEGO City Fire Station options – a starter and headquarters.

This is a very limited run pilot, and the sets will only be available until 30 November 2021!

The pilot has been designed to help LEGO gain a better understanding of their fans want from their portfolio and where they prefer to shop for new or unique products.

The bad news is that this pilot is being run exclusively in the UK as we were told that it was the most representative LEGO markets that had a diverse segment of consumers.

Good news is that, the Blue Creator Expert Fiat 500 is available from Zavvi and IWOOT, who ship internationally, so you won’t miss out on the Fiat if you live outside the UK.

77942 Fiat 500 (Blue)

Build an icon of Italian automotive design with this LEGO® Creator Expert light blue Fiat 500 model. All the details of the classic 500F legend from the late ‘60s are there in colorful LEGO brick form, such as the opening roof, luggage rack and detailed interior. It even comes with a folding easel and a miniature painting of the car in front of Rome’s Colosseum for that extra touch of ‘La Dolce Vita’!

  • 960 pieces
  • Price: £74.99 GBP [UK]
  • Retail availability: LEGO.com, LEGO Stores, Zavvi.com and iwantoneofthose.com (both these sites ship internationally)
